1. Who We Are
MeltLogic LLC ("MeltLogic," "we," "us," or "our") is a Wisconsin limited liability company with its principal place of business in Wisconsin, United States. We provide a smart roof heating cable control system consisting of a hardware controller, self-regulating heating cables, and a subscription-based software platform that automates weather-responsive heating decisions.

4.3 Device Telemetry and Operational Data
As part of providing the MeltLogic automation service, we continuously collect:
Heater on/off state per circuit
Heater activation reason (e.g., storm active, storm imminent, thaw guard, scheduled run)
Estimated run time and energy usage per session
Snow Depth Index (SDI) model state — a virtual snowpack estimate maintained per circuit
Device ID, firmware version, and controller connectivity status
Weather data associated with your property location (temperature, precipitation, cloud cover, forecast)
